How much does it cost to rent an apartment in North Framingham?
| Bedroom | Average Price | Cheapest Price | Highest Price |
|---|---|---|---|
| North Framingham Studio Apartments | $2,066 | $1,750 | $2,537 |
| North Framingham 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,413 | $1,650 | $3,835 |
North Framingham 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,911 | $2,199 | $4,510 |
| North Framingham 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,998 | $2,900 | $5,050 |
